Why Cameras Alone Are a False Sense of Security

Many businesses invest in surveillance systems assuming it’s enough. But when an incident happens, these systems often fall short. Here’s why:

  • Cameras only record, they don’t respond.
  • Most competitors rely on guards or automated alerts, which rarely result in action.
  • False alarms flood police with low-priority calls, leading to slow - or no - response.

Why Apprehensions Matter: The Ripple Effect

Stopping one criminal doesn’t just protect a single site, it safeguards an entire community.

  • Crime displacement: One apprehension can reduce crime in a 4-block radius
  • Repeat offenders are removed from circulation
  • Insurance benefits: Some clients receive discounts for using Radius services

As Fred Lohmann of the National Insurance Crime Bureau puts it:

“One police apprehension can stop or solve up to 30 crimes.”

Real Story, Real Impact: From $400K in Damage to Zero Incidents

One auto dealership came to us after suffering $400,000 in damages, despite having a guard on site. Thieves had drilled through dozens of vehicles with a wireless drill.

We installed Redhanded™ technology, cut their security costs in half, and - six years later - they haven’t had a single incident.
